WebSaudi Arabia’s income tax rules are governed by the Income Tax Law (Tax Law), which came into force in 2004. The Tax Law is supplemented by implementing regulations (by-laws). …
WebDec 30, 2024 · Fines and penalties related to income tax, paid or payable in Saudi Arabia or to other countries, are not deductible.
